Weekly Wrap 28 February

Bell Direct
February 28, 2025

In the final week of reporting season, the ASX200 declined 0.34%, as technology stocks tumbled, while utilities and financial stocks offset some of the local market gains. This reporting season, 24 companies released their financial results, with 86 beatings expectations, 83 meeting expectations and 75 missing expectations. 37 companies have been upgraded by brokers, while 42 have been downgraded.

In this week’s wrap, Sophia covers:

  • (0:42): why Qantas continues to soar as turbulence rocks other airlines
  • (1:13): Light & Wonder’s share price reaching records
  • (1:55): differing investor reactions to the results of Woolworths & Coles
  • (2:56): the best & worst performing stocks & ETFs this week
  • (3:58): the most traded stocks by Bell Direct clients
  • (4:22): economic news items to watch out for.
